Symbotic Acquires ARMS Innovations to Expand Warehouse Optimization

  • Symbotic Inc. acquired UK-based ARMS Innovations on July 2, 2026 for an undisclosed sum.
  • The deal expands Symbotic’s capabilities beyond automation to full-scale AI-powered warehouse operations optimization.
  • ARMS’s software provides real-time operational intelligence for complex automated warehouse environments.
  • Symbotic aims to create a unified 'operational nervous system' for warehouses, integrating human and robotic workflows.

Symbotic’s acquisition of ARMS Innovations reflects the growing trend of AI-driven automation in warehouse operations. By unifying automated systems with human workflows, Symbotic aims to create a more resilient and efficient supply chain ecosystem. This move positions the company as a key player in the evolution of smart logistics infrastructure.
